Frequently Asked Questions about Cypress Run

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Cypress Run area of Coral Springs, FL?

As of today, August 29, 2026, there are currently 392 available Cypress Run apartments priced from $1,690 to $10,332, with an average monthly rent of $2,468.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cypress Run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cypress Run ranges from $1,690 to $3,067 with an average monthly rent of $2,121.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cypress Run c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cypress Run range from $1,750 to $3,869.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,504.

How expensive are Cypress Run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 61 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Cypress Run on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,350 to $5,479 - averaging $2,960 for the location.
